Timothy D. Sweeny’s research sits at the compelling intersection of human-robot interaction, social perception, and developmental psychology, with a particular focus on how individuals with Autism Spectrum Disorder (ASD) process social cues. His work explores the nuanced ways people perceive and respond to facial expressions and gaze, both from humans and from increasingly sophisticated robots. A central contribution is his investigation of “embodiment and presence” in robot design, showing that how a robot’s facial cues are physically rendered—such as through rear-projected, animated masks—significantly shapes human perception and engagement. His 2018 paper on this topic has garnered 55 citations, underscoring its influence in the field. Sweeny has also pioneered studies on gaze perception in 3D contexts, moving beyond traditional 2D eye-tracking to reveal that individuals with ASD process gaze differently when head and pupil rotations are presented in more naturalistic, three-dimensional settings. His pilot work using the Ryan rear-projected humanoid robot to assess facial expression recognition in autistic children (15 citations) highlights his commitment to translating basic research into practical, assistive technologies. Through these efforts, Sweeny is advancing our understanding of social cognition in both typical and atypical development, while shaping the design of more perceptive and responsive social robots.
